WebA trebuchet consists of five basic parts: the frame, counterweight, beam, sling and guide chute. The frame supports the other components and provides a raised platform from which to drop the counterweight. The counterweight, pulled by gravity alone, rotates the beam. The beam pulls the sling. The guide chute guides the sling through the frame ...
